400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> excel > 文章详情

excel弘是什么

作者:路由通
|
203人看过
发布时间:2025-08-31 06:00:24
标签:
Excel宏是Microsoft Excel中的自动化脚本功能,能够录制和执行重复性任务,显著提升工作效率。本文将从宏的基本概念入手,深入解析其历史发展、创建方法、实用案例、安全性问题以及最佳实践,并引用官方权威资料,为读者提供一份详尽、专业的指南,帮助全面掌握这一工具。
excel弘是什么

       在当今数字化办公环境中,自动化工具已成为提升生产力的关键。Excel宏作为Microsoft Excel的重要组成部分,允许用户通过录制操作或编写脚本来自动化繁琐任务,从而节省时间并减少错误。本文将基于Microsoft官方文档和实际应用,系统性地介绍Excel宏的各个方面,涵盖从基础概念到高级技巧,确保内容深度和专业性。通过真实案例支撑,使读者能够轻松理解并应用宏功能,提升日常工作流程。

Excel宏的定义与基本概念

       Excel宏是一系列指令的集合,用于自动化Excel中的操作。根据Microsoft官方文档,宏基于Visual Basic for Applications(VBA)语言,允许用户录制鼠标点击、键盘输入或单元格操作,并将其保存为可重复使用的脚本。宏的核心目的是简化重复性工作,例如数据格式化或计算,从而提高效率。一个简单案例是录制宏来自动调整单元格的字体和颜色:用户先启动录制功能,执行格式化操作,然后停止录制,之后即可通过快捷键运行该宏,快速应用相同格式到其他区域。另一个案例是使用宏自动填充数据:例如,在销售报表中,宏可以一键生成日期序列或计算总和,避免手动输入错误。

宏的历史发展与演变

       宏功能起源于20世纪90年代初,随着Microsoft Office套件的推出而集成到Excel中。最初,宏仅支持简单的录制回放,但随着VBA语言的引入,它变得更加灵活和强大。根据Microsoft历史资料,Excel 5.0版本首次全面支持VBA,使得用户能够编写复杂脚本。宏的演变反映了办公自动化的趋势:从基本的自动化到如今的智能处理,例如与云计算集成。案例方面,早期宏用于自动化财务报表生成,例如在会计工作中,宏可以自动计算税费并生成图表;现代案例则包括宏与Power BI的整合,实现数据可视化自动化。

宏在Excel中的作用与好处

       宏的主要作用是自动化重复性任务,从而提升工作效率和准确性。好处包括节省时间、减少人为错误、以及增强数据处理能力。根据Microsoft官方指南,宏特别适用于批量操作,如数据导入、格式转换或报告生成。一个实用案例是宏在库存管理中的应用:用户可以通过宏自动更新库存数量并发送警报,避免手动盘点带来的延误。另一个案例是宏在财务分析中的使用:例如,宏可以一键运行复杂计算模型,生成利润预测报告,帮助决策者快速获取 insights。

宏的创建方法:录制与编写

       创建宏有两种主要方法:录制宏和手动编写VBA代码。录制宏适合初学者,用户只需在Excel中启用“开发工具”选项卡,点击“录制宏”,执行所需操作后停止即可。手动编写则需打开VBA编辑器,输入代码以实现更复杂功能。根据Microsoft文档,录制宏简单易学,但编写代码提供更大灵活性。案例:录制宏来自动排序数据——用户录制选择列并点击排序按钮的过程,之后宏可应用于其他数据集;编写案例是创建一个宏来计算平均值:通过VBA代码定义公式和循环,处理大量数据时更高效。

宏录制功能详解

       宏录制是Excel中的直观功能,允许用户捕获操作并生成VBA代码。启动录制后,Excel记录所有动作,如单元格选择、公式输入或菜单操作,并将其转换为可执行的脚本。根据Microsoft官方说明,录制宏适合简单自动化,但可能无法处理动态变化。案例:用户录制一个宏来自动设置打印区域和页眉,适用于定期报告生成;另一个案例是录制宏用于数据清洗,如删除空行或统一日期格式,提升数据一致性。

VBA编程基础与宏结合

       VBA(Visual Basic for Applications)是宏的编程语言,提供控制结构、变量和函数等元素,使宏更强大。学习VBA基础包括理解语法、对象模型和事件处理。根据Microsoft学习资源,VBA允许用户创建自定义对话框、循环处理数据或与其它Office应用交互。案例:编写一个VBA宏来自动发送电子邮件,通过代码调用Outlook集成,实现报告自动分发;另一个案例是使用VBA循环遍历工作表,批量重命名或隐藏特定 sheet,节省手动操作时间。

常见宏命令与示例

       Excel宏包含多种常见命令,如单元格操作、循环语句和条件判断。这些命令基于VBA,可用于实现自动化流程。根据Microsoft文档,常用命令包括Range.Select用于选择区域,或For...Next循环用于重复任务。案例:一个宏命令自动隐藏所有空行,通过V代码检查单元格值并执行操作;另一个示例是宏用于生成图表:命令自动选择数据范围并插入图表类型,适用于动态报告更新。

宏在数据处理中的应用案例

       宏在数据处理中发挥重要作用,如数据清洗、转换和分析。通过自动化,宏可以处理大量数据,减少人工干预。根据Microsoft案例库,宏常用于财务、人力资源或销售领域。案例:在销售数据分析中,宏自动合并多个工作簿的数据,计算总销售额并生成摘要表;另一个案例是宏用于数据验证:自动检查输入错误,如无效日期或重复值,并弹出提示框,确保数据质量。

宏在报表生成中的实用技巧

       报表生成是宏的常见应用场景,宏可以自动化格式设置、数据提取和输出。技巧包括使用模板和动态范围,使报表适应变化的数据。根据Microsoft最佳实践,宏应结合公式和VBA以实现高效报表。案例:宏自动生成月度业绩报告,包括数据提取自数据库、格式化表格和导出为PDF;另一个案例是宏用于创建仪表板:通过代码更新图表和数据透视表,提供实时可视化,支持管理决策。

宏的安全性问题与防范措施

       宏可能带来安全风险,如恶意代码执行或数据泄露。Excel提供安全设置来 mitigate 这些风险,例如禁用宏或仅允许 signed 宏运行。根据Microsoft安全指南,用户应只启用来自可信源的宏,并定期更新软件。案例:一个企业环境中,宏用于自动化 payroll,但需通过数字签名确保安全性;防范案例是教育用户识别可疑宏,避免打开未知文件,防止病毒传播。

宏的调试与错误处理

       调试是宏开发的关键部分,帮助识别和修复代码错误。Excel的VBA编辑器提供调试工具,如断点、监视窗口和错误处理语句。根据Microsoft开发文档,使用On Error Resume Next可以处理运行时错误。案例:调试一个宏时,设置断点检查变量值,找出计算错误的原因;错误处理案例是宏在数据导入时遇到空值,通过代码添加条件判断,避免程序崩溃。

宏的最佳实践与优化

       遵循最佳实践可以提升宏的效率和可靠性,包括代码注释、模块化设计和性能优化。根据Microsoft建议,避免使用硬编码值,而是采用变量和函数。案例:优化宏性能时,减少屏幕更新次数(Application.ScreenUpdating = False)以加快执行速度;另一个实践案例是创建宏库,保存常用脚本供团队共享,促进协作。

宏与其它Office应用的集成

       宏不仅可以用于Excel,还能与Word、PowerPoint等Office应用集成,实现跨平台自动化。通过VBA,宏可以控制其它程序,创建无缝工作流。根据Microsoft集成指南,这适用于报告生成或演示准备。案例:宏从Excel提取数据,自动生成Word文档并插入图表;另一个案例是宏与Outlook集成,发送带附件的电子邮件,自动化沟通流程。

学习宏的资源与建议

       学习宏需要利用官方资源、在线教程和实践项目。Microsoft提供免费教程和社区支持,帮助用户从基础到高级掌握宏。建议从录制宏开始,逐步学习VBA编程。案例:通过Microsoft Learn平台完成宏课程,获得实际操作经验;另一个建议案例是参与论坛讨论,解决特定问题,加速学习曲线。

宏的未来趋势与发展

       随着人工智能和云技术的发展,宏正 evolving 向更智能的自动化,如与AI助手集成或云端执行。根据Microsoft趋势报告,未来宏可能支持自然语言编程,降低使用门槛。案例:宏与Power Automate结合,实现跨应用自动化;发展趋势案例是宏在移动端Excel中的应用,允许 on-the-go 自动化,适应远程工作需求。

实际业务案例与成功故事

       在实际业务中,宏已被广泛应用于各种行业,带来显著效益。例如,在零售业,宏自动化库存跟踪,减少缺货情况;在 healthcare,宏用于患者数据管理,提升效率。根据Microsoft客户案例,一家公司通过宏自动化财务报表,节省了50%的时间。另一个成功故事是教育机构使用宏生成学生成绩报告,确保准确性和及时性。

宏的限制与应对策略

       尽管宏功能强大,但也存在限制,如兼容性问题或性能瓶颈。应对策略包括测试不同Excel版本或优化代码。根据Microsoft支持文章,宏可能不适用于所有环境,因此需谨慎设计。案例:宏在旧版Excel中运行时出现错误,通过代码适配解决;限制案例是宏处理极大数据集时变慢,采用分块处理策略来改善。

       综上所述,Excel宏是一个强大的自动化工具,能够显著提升办公效率和数据处理能力。通过本文的详细解析,读者可以理解宏的核心概念、应用方法以及最佳实践,从而在实际工作中灵活运用,克服挑战并拥抱自动化带来的好处。

下一篇 : excel中mod什么
相关文章
excel什么都不选择
在Excel操作中,未选择任何单元格时,软件会呈现特定的默认行为和功能变化。本文基于微软官方文档,详细解析了12个核心论点,涵盖界面显示、快捷键应用、公式计算、VBA处理等方面,每个论点辅以实际案例,帮助用户规避错误并提升效率。内容专业且实用,适合所有Excel使用者参考。
2025-08-31 05:58:46
153人看过
excel   r%是什么
本文全面解析电子表格软件中百分比的相关概念与实用技巧,涵盖基本设置、计算公式、高级应用及常见问题。通过真实案例和官方参考资料,帮助用户高效处理数据,提升办公效率。文章深入浅出,适合各层次用户阅读。
2025-08-31 05:58:25
404人看过
excel rand 代表什么
在电子表格软件中,随机数生成函数是一个重要的工具,用于产生0到1之间的随机实数。本文将全面解析该函数的定义、语法、应用场景及注意事项,引用官方权威资料,并通过实际案例展示其多功能性,帮助用户深入理解并高效使用这一功能。
2025-08-31 05:58:12
354人看过
excel num什么错误
本文全面解析Excel中数字相关错误的常见类型、成因及解决方法。涵盖NUM!错误、计算失误、格式问题等,结合实际案例和官方建议,提供实用技巧,帮助用户高效处理数据,避免常见陷阱。
2025-08-31 05:57:57
234人看过
关于Excel是什么
Excel是一款由微软公司开发的电子表格软件,自1985年推出以来,已成为全球数据处理和分析的核心工具。本文将从定义、功能、应用案例等角度,深入解析Excel的方方面面,帮助用户全面了解其价值。文章基于官方权威资料,提供实用案例,旨在提升读者的办公效率和数据分析能力。
2025-08-31 05:57:47
152人看过
word邮件合并什么
邮件合并是Microsoft Word中一项高效的批量文档处理功能,广泛应用于商务、教育和个人场景。本文将深度解析邮件合并的定义、操作步骤、优势及常见应用,结合官方资料和实际案例,提供从入门到精通的实用指南。帮助用户提升工作效率,避免常见错误。
2025-08-31 05:57:35
154人看过